To view other contents on the ResourceCD:
Be sure your computer is selected in the System Model list.
1
Be sure your operating system is selected in the Operating System list.
2
Select the type of device in the Device Type list.
3
NOTICE:
The Dell Dimension ResourceCD contains drivers for devices that
are not part of your computer. Only reinstall the specific drivers for hardware
included in your computer. Otherwise your computer might not work correctly.
Select a topic in the Topic list.
4
If you select Drivers in the Topic list and a particular driver is not
listed, then that driver is not required by your operating system.
